Vitamin B6 deficiency significantly lowers pyridoxal phosphate (PLP) and pyridoxal (PL) levels. This impacts aspartate aminotransferase (AspAT) activity and other metabolic markers, revealing crucial roles of vitamin B6 in biochemical pathways.
